The Importance of High-Quality Blue Color Safety Helmets In a world where safety should be a paramount concern, the role of personal protective equipment (PPE) cannot be overstated. Among the various forms of PPE, safety helmets stand out as a crucial tool for protecting workers' heads in construction sites, industrial environments, and various other settings. Among these helmets, those that are high-quality and come in blue color offer both functionality and visibility, making them an essential choice for safety-conscious employers and workers alike. Aesthetic Appeal and Visibility One of the primary advantages of blue safety helmets is their aesthetic appeal. Blue, a color often associated with trust, calmness, and professionalism, can enhance a worker's image considerably. In environments where teamwork and collaboration are critical, wearing a blue helmet can promote a sense of unity and identity among team members. Moreover, blue helmets are highly visible, especially against the backdrop of construction sites and other busy environments. This visibility can be a vital factor in ensuring that workers are easily seen by their peers and machinery operators, thus reducing the risk of accidents. Quality Matters When it comes to safety helmets, quality should never be compromised. High-quality helmets are typically made from durable, impact-resistant materials such as polycarbonate or fiberglass. These materials are designed to withstand significant impact forces, providing reliable protection in case of falls, falling objects, or collisions. Furthermore, a well-constructed helmet will conform to relevant safety standards and certifications, ensuring that it meets or exceeds the necessary safety requirements. High-quality helmets also feature excellent ventilation systems, which are essential for comfort during hot work conditions. Adequate airflow helps to reduce perspiration and may prevent heat-related illnesses. Comfort is a crucial factor in ensuring that workers wear their helmets consistently, thereby enhancing their overall safety. high quality blue color safety helmet Customization and Identification Another advantage of blue safety helmets is the opportunity for customization and identification. Many companies opt to personalize helmets with their logos or specific designations for different roles within the workplace. This not only fosters a sense of belonging among workers but also enhances accountability and organization. For example, a construction site might use different colored helmets in conjunction with blue ones to signify different roles or levels of responsibility, such as supervisors, electricians, or laborers. This system of identification helps streamline communication and ensures that everyone on the site understands each other's roles, contributing to a safer working environment. Maintenance and Longevity Investing in high-quality blue safety helmets can result in long-term cost savings for businesses. While the initial purchase price may be higher than lower-quality alternatives, the durability and longevity of well-made helmets often justify the expense. High-quality helmets are designed to withstand harsh environmental conditions, reducing the frequency of replacements. Additionally, they require less maintenance, as many models feature a smooth exterior that is easier to clean and less prone to wear and tear. To maximize the lifespan of a safety helmet, it is essential to adhere to manufacturer guidelines, which may include regular inspections for cracks, dents, or other signs of damage, and replacing helmets after a significant impact or when they reach the end of their recommended lifespan. Conclusion High-quality blue safety helmets are indispensable tools for ensuring safety in various work environments. Their visibility contributes significantly to accident prevention, while their quality offers reliable protection from potential hazards. Furthermore, the opportunity for customization promotes a sense of unity among team members. By prioritizing safety gear like high-quality blue helmets, employers not only protect their workers but also foster a culture of safety that can lead to enhanced productivity and morale on the job site. In the long run, investing in the best safety equipment is an investment in the well-being of workers and the success of any organization.

- Understanding Roller Thrust Bearing Size Charts When it comes to engineering applications that involve heavy loads and high-speed machinery, roller thrust bearings are essential components. These bearings play a crucial role in supporting axial loads, ensuring smooth operation and longevity of mechanical systems. However, selecting the right roller thrust bearing requires a clear understanding of size charts and specifications. In this article, we’ll explore the significance of roller thrust bearing size charts and how to use them efficiently. What are Roller Thrust Bearings? Roller thrust bearings are specialized bearings designed to accommodate axial loads in machinery, allowing for smooth rotation and movement. Unlike conventional ball bearings, which can handle both radial and axial loads, roller thrust bearings are engineered primarily for axial load applications. They utilize cylindrical rollers arranged in a way that minimizes friction and enhances load-bearing capacity, making them ideal for applications such as elevators, gearboxes, and rotary machinery. Importance of Size Charts A roller thrust bearing size chart provides essential information regarding the dimensions, load ratings, and other specifications necessary for selecting the appropriate bearing for a given application . The size chart typically includes measurements such as the bearing's outer diameter (OD), inner diameter (ID), thickness, and even weight. Load capacity ratings are also crucial, as they indicate how much axial load the bearing can support without failing. Incorrectly selecting a bearing can lead to severe mechanical issues, including premature wear, overheating, or catastrophic failure. Therefore, understanding how to read and interpret size charts is paramount for engineers and technicians involved in bearing selection. How to Read a Roller Thrust Bearing Size Chart roller thrust bearing size chart 1. Identify Your Application Requirements Before diving into the size chart, it's essential to have a clear understanding of your application's operating conditions. Consider factors such as load capacity, speed, temperature, and environmental conditions. 2. Refer to Standardized Dimensions Most size charts follow standardized dimensional guidelines (e.g., ISO, DIN) to ensure compatibility across various manufacturers. Locate the applicable row in the chart, which outlines the necessary dimensions. 3. Examine Load Capacities Size charts will provide information on dynamic and static load ratings. Dynamic load capacity refers to the maximum load that a bearing can withstand while in motion, while static load capacity indicates the maximum load it can endure when stationary. 4. Consider Additional Factors Some charts might offer information about factors such as bearing material, lubricants, and operating temperature limits. These additional specifications can further refine your selection process. 5. Cross-reference Manufacturer Specifications Different manufacturers may have their own sizing conventions or requirements. Always cross-reference your selections with the manufacturer’s specifications to ensure compatibility. Conclusion In summary, roller thrust bearings are critical components in many engineering applications that require efficient axial load support. Understanding how to utilize size charts effectively can significantly enhance the decision-making process when selecting the right bearing. With proper guidance, engineers can ensure that they choose bearings that optimize performance, enhance longevity, and minimize maintenance costs. Before finalizing any selection, always refer to reliable size charts and consider working closely with bearing manufacturers or suppliers. By adopting a meticulous approach to bearing selection, you can lay the groundwork for successful machinery operation and longevity.
